Amalio Telenti is leaving the SHCS

Ā  Amalio Telenti was a very active member of the Scientific Committee and known for his critical but constructive reviews. He guided himself many nested research projects and he had launched and directed the genetic core project. It is less known that he also participated in the SHCS as a treating physician. Pietro Vernazza stepped back from the scientific board

Pietro Vernazza contributes to the Swiss HIV Cohort Study in a significant manner since more than 20 years.He founded the SHCS centre St.Gallen. His creative ideas always stimulated the scientific activity of our network and he was often the link to Federal administrations and patient organizations. 20 Years of dedicated work

Safrane Chapallay began working for the SHCS on May 1st, 1993. She gathers data in the centre of Geneva and for all the private praticiens of this centre. Ā  We thank Safrane who contributs in an important way to the Swiss HIV Cohort Study.

3 contributors left the SHCS

Christian Kind founded in 1986 the Neonatal HIV Study. The data of this study were later on used as a basis for the current Mother and Child Study (MoCHiV).
